7-Day Adventure Itinerary in Salta, Argentina

Monday, February 12: Salta City Exploration

Start your adventure in Salta by exploring the city's rich history and vibrant culture. In the morning, visit the historic Plaza 9 de Julio, surrounded by beautiful colonial buildings. Take a walk to San Francisco Church and explore its stunning architecture. Afterward, head to the MAAM (Museum of High Altitude Archaeology) to learn about the Inca civilization. In the afternoon, hike up to the top of Cerro San Bernardo for breathtaking panoramic views. As the evening approaches, indulge in local cuisine at one of the traditional peñas, where you can enjoy live folk music performances.

  • Plaza 9 de Julio: Free, 1-2 hours
  • San Francisco Church: Free, 1 hour
  • MAAM: ARG $250 (approximately USD $5), 2-3 hours
  • Cerro San Bernardo: Free, 1-2 hours
  • Traditional Peña: Cost varies, 2-3 hours
Tuesday, February 13: Quebrada de Humahuaca

Embark on a full-day excursion to Quebrada de Humahuaca, a stunning UNESCO World Heritage site known for its colorful landscapes. In the morning, drive to Purmamarca and explore the iconic Cerro de los Siete Colores (Hill of Seven Colors). Continue to Tilcara to visit the Pucará de Tilcara, an ancient pre-Inca fortress. Afterward, journey to Humahuaca and wander through its charming streets lined with colonial architecture. Enjoy the breathtaking views from the Mirador de la Cruz viewpoint. Return to Salta in the evening.

  • Cerro de los Siete Colores: Free, 1-2 hours
  • Pucará de Tilcara: ARG $150 (approximately USD $3), 1-2 hours
  • Humahuaca: Free, 1-2 hours
  • Mirador de la Cruz: Free, 1 hour
Wednesday, February 14: Cafayate Wine Tour

Indulge in a day of wine tasting and picturesque landscapes in Cafayate. Depart from Salta in the morning and drive through the scenic Quebrada de Cafayate. Visit renowned wineries along the way, such as Finca Las Nubes and Bodega El Esteco, where you can sample exquisite wines made from the region's famous Torrontés grape. Enjoy a leisurely lunch in Cafayate and explore the town's charming streets. Return to Salta in the evening, savoring the memories of the wine tour.

  • Wine Tastings: Varies depending on the winery, 4-6 hours
  • Lunch in Cafayate: Cost varies, 1-2 hours
Thursday, February 15: San Lorenzo Adventure

Embark on an exciting day of adventure in San Lorenzo, located just outside of Salta. Start the day by hiking through the lush San Lorenzo Gorge, surrounded by stunning natural beauty. Along the way, you can spot various bird species and enjoy the peaceful atmosphere. Afterward, cool off with a refreshing swim in the crystal-clear waters of the San Lorenzo River. In the afternoon, venture to the nearby zipline park and soar through the treetops for an adrenaline rush. Return to Salta in the evening.

  • Hiking in San Lorenzo Gorge: Free, 2-3 hours
  • Swimming in San Lorenzo River: Free, 1-2 hours
  • Ziplining: ARG $800 (approximately USD $16), 2-3 hours
Friday, February 16: Salinas Grandes Salt Flats

Embark on an unforgettable journey to the Salinas Grandes, a vast salt desert located between Salta and Jujuy provinces. In the morning, drive through the scenic Andean landscapes, marveling at the changing scenery. Arrive at the Salinas Grandes and be amazed by the expansive white salt flats stretching as far as the eye can see. Take memorable photos and learn about the salt extraction process. Enjoy a picnic lunch surrounded by this unique natural wonder. Return to Salta in the evening.

  • Salinas Grandes: Free, 3-4 hours
  • Picnic Lunch: Cost varies, 1 hour
Saturday, February 17: Cachi and Los Cardones National Park

Embark on a scenic journey to the picturesque town of Cachi and explore the stunning landscapes of Los Cardones National Park. Drive through the breathtaking Cuesta del Obispo, a winding mountain road with panoramic views. Arrive in Cachi and visit the historic Iglesia San José and the nearby Archaeological Museum. Enjoy a traditional lunch in Cachi and take a stroll through the charming streets lined with adobe houses. In the afternoon, venture into Los Cardones National Park and admire its unique cacti forest. Return to Salta in the evening.

  • Cuesta del Obispo: Free, 2-3 hours
  • Iglesia San José: Free, 1 hour
  • Archaeological Museum: ARG $100 (approximately USD $2), 1 hour
  • Lunch in Cachi: Cost varies, 1-2 hours
  • Los Cardones National Park: Free, 2-3 hours
Sunday, February 18: Rafting Adventure in Juramento River

Conclude your adventure in Salta with an exhilarating rafting experience in the Juramento River. Join a guided rafting tour and navigate through thrilling rapids surrounded by stunning landscapes. Enjoy the adrenaline rush and the refreshing splashes of water. Afterward, relax and have a picnic lunch by the river. In the afternoon, return to Salta and spend your last evening exploring the local craft markets and indulging in delicious empanadas.

  • Rafting Tour: ARG $1500 (approximately USD $30), 4-5 hours
  • Picnic Lunch: Cost varies, 1 hour
  • Craft Markets: Free, 1-2 hours

Hidden Gems and Local Favorites

For off the beaten path adventures, consider exploring the stunning Purmamarca Gorge, located near the town of Purmamarca. This hidden gem offers breathtaking landscapes and hiking trails that will immerse you in the beauty of nature. Another local favorite is the Tren a las Nubes (Train to the Clouds). This iconic train journey takes you through the breathtaking Andean landscapes, reaching an altitude of over 4,200 meters above sea level. It's a truly unforgettable experience for adventure enthusiasts.
